    New Pipe has added Android Auto Support by bringing YouTube to your car

    • Android auto still does not support the official YouTube app, but the New Pipe can now fill this gap.
    • The update allows you to access playlists, date and search from your car screen.
    • Of course, you will be able to see only while standing.

    Android Auto has always been hard to see what types of apps are allowed, but Google is now deleting, and New Pipe is not wasting any time. Thanks to the latest app refreshing, the open source YouTube replacement now works on your car’s infotation screen.

    In a blog post, the new pipe team says you can now browse your watch history, load playlists, or look for new content in Android Auto. Developers still request caution when using this feature, though Google already has guard rails to prevent you from engaging because you are traveling.

    If YouTube seems familiar on Android Auto, this is because people are hacking ways to see streaming service everywhere in the car for a while. These tasks usually include third -party tools, such as car streams or screens filming their phone, but they usually suffer from slightly diminished and broken. This is an early example of video playback that is reaching the Android Auto’s official app support, which does not require any fraud.

    This refreshment follows Google’s wider Google project to allow more apps on Android Auto. Video and browser apps are now officially on the roadmap, limited functionality in steep mode and an audio option coming to Android Automoto.

    You won’t get a new pipe at the Play Store, but if you want to give it a spin, it is so easy to get from the project’s website or F -dried catalog.
